The painting "Under the Cross" by the Hungarian artist László Mednyánszky is an impressive work that has captivated art lovers for decades. Originally 34 x 50 cm in size, this masterpiece is a perfect example of the artist's artistic style and unique approach to composition, color and story.

Mednyánszky's artistic style is a mixture of impressionism and realism, which means that his paintings have a realistic appearance but with an impressionistic touch in their technique. This technique can be clearly seen in "Under the Cross", where the artist has used loose, fast brushstrokes to create a sense of movement and life.

The composition of the painting is another interesting aspect of the work. The artist has placed the cross in the center of the painting, which creates a sense of balance and harmony in the work. In addition, he has included several characters in the painting, each with a different facial expression, adding depth and dimension to the work.

The use of color in "Under the Cross" is also impressive. The artist has used a soft and earthy color palette to create a sense of calm and serenity in the work. Additionally, he has used light and shadow to create a sense of depth and dimension in the painting.

The story behind "Under the Cross" is also interesting. The painting was created in 1904, during a time when Mednyánszky was very interested in religion and spirituality. The work shows various characters kneeling before the cross, suggesting that the artist was exploring themes of faith and devotion in his work.
